कम्प्यूटेशनल संयोज्य
गणनात्मक संयोज्य गणित की एक शाखा है जो यह गणना करने से संबंधित है कि किन्हीं पैटर्नों को कितने तरीकों से बनाया जा सकता है। यह ऐसे प्रश्नों का उत्तर खोजने का प्रयास करता है जैसे "किसी विशेष संरचना को कितने विभिन्न तरीकों से व्यवस्थित किया जा सकता है?" या "दी गई प्रतिबंधों के एक सेट के तहत कितने संभावित विन्यास मौजूद हैं?" यह क्षेत्र गणित के कई क्षेत्रों के लिए मौलिक है क्योंकि यह संभावना, एल्गोरिदम विश्लेषण, और अन्य डोमेनों के लिए आवश्यक आधार प्रदान करता है।
गणना के मूल सिद्धांत
गणना का मूल सिद्धांत, जिसे कभी-कभी गुणन का नियम कहा जाता है, संयोज्य में महत्वपूर्ण है। यह बताता है कि यदि आपके पास चुनने के लिए विकल्पों की एक श्रृंखला है, और पहले विकल्प को चुनने के n तरीके हैं और दूसरे विकल्प को चुनने के m तरीके हैं, तो विकल्पों की श्रृंखला बनाने के n × m तरीके हैं। यह सिद्धांत किसी भी संख्या के विकल्पों के लिए सामान्यीकृत किया जा सकता है।
उदाहरण
कल्पना कीजिए कि आप एक पोशाक चुन रहे हैं। आपके पास 3 शर्ट (लाल, नीला, पीला) और 2 पैंट (जीन्स, शॉर्ट्स) हैं। आप जानना चाहते हैं कि कितनी भिन्न पोशाकें बन सकती हैं। गुणन नियम का उपयोग कर, आप गणना करते हैं:
पोशाकों की संख्या = शर्ट की संख्या × पैंट की संख्या = 3 × 2 = 6
संभावित पोशाक संयोजनों में शामिल हैं: (लाल, जीन्स), (लाल, शॉर्ट्स), (नीला, जीन्स), (नीला, शॉर्ट्स), (पीला, जीन्स), (पीला, शॉर्ट्स)।
क्रमचय
क्रमचय वस्तुओं को एक अनुक्रम में व्यवस्थित करने को संदर्भित करता है जहां क्रम महत्वपूर्ण होता है। n अनन्य वस्तुओं के क्रमचय की संख्या n के फलन द्वारा दी जाती है, जिसे n! के रूप में प्रदर्शित किया जाता है।
सूत्र
n! = n × (n-1) × (n-2) × ... × 2 × 1
उदाहरण
यदि हमें लगातार रातों में 4 फिल्में देखनी हैं, तो कितने देखने के अनुक्रम संभव हैं?
क्रमचयों की संख्या = 4! = 4 × 3 × 2 × 1 = 24
इस प्रकार, इन चार फिल्मों को देखने के 24 भिन्न संभव आदेश हैं।
दृष्टांत उदाहरण
संयोग
संयोग वस्तुओं के चयन को संदर्भित करता है, चाहे उनके आदेश का कोई महत्व न हो। यदि हमारे पास वस्तुओं का एक सेट है और हम उनमें से कुछ को चुनना चाहते हैं, तो ऐसा करने के तरीकों की संख्या संयोग कहलाती है। n वस्तुओं में से r समय पर चुनी गई संयोगों की संख्या को C(n, r) या nCr द्वारा प्रदर्शित किया जाता है, और इसे निम्नलिखित सूत्र द्वारा गणना की जा सकती है:
सूत्र
C(n, r) = n! / (r! × (n-r)!)
उदाहरण
यदि आपके पास 5 विभिन्न पुस्तकें हैं, लेकिन आप केवल 2 को छुट्टी पर ले जा सकते हैं, तो संयोगों की संख्या इस प्रकार निर्धारित होती है:
C(5, 2) = 5! / (2! × (5-2)!) = 10
इसका अर्थ है कि आप 10 विभिन्न जोड़े की पुस्तकों में से चुन सकते हैं।
दृष्टांत उदाहरण
द्विपद प्रमेय और पास्कल का त्रिभुज
द्विपद प्रमेय उन व्यंजकों का विस्तार करने के लिए एक सूत्र प्रदान करता है जो एक्सपोनेंट्स के लिए उठाए जाते हैं। किसी भी पूर्णांक n के लिए, इसे इस प्रकार प्रदर्शित किया जाता है:
सूत्र
(x + y)^n = ∑(C(n, k) × x^(n-k) × y^k), जहां 0 ≤ k ≤ n
पास्कल का त्रिभुज प्रसार में पदों के गुणांक खोजने के लिए एक अद्भुत उपकरण है। nth पंक्ति पास्कल के त्रिभुज में संख्याएँ C(n,0), C(n,1), ..., C(n, n) होती हैं।
उदाहरण
(x + y)^3 = x^3 + 3x^2y + 3xy^2 + y^3
दृष्टांत उदाहरण
समावेशन-बहिष्कार सिद्धांत
समावेशन-बहिष्कार सिद्धांत संयोज्य में एक मौलिक लेकिन कभी-कभी अप्रत्याशित सिद्धांत है, जो कई सेटों के संयोजन में उपस्थित तत्वों की संख्या की गणना करने के लिए प्रयोग किया जाता है जो एक-दूसरे को काट सकते हैं। दो सेट A और B के लिए, सिद्धांत निम्नलिखित रूप में व्यक्त किया जाता है:
सूत्र
|A ∪ B| = |A| + |B| - |A ∩ B|
यह सिद्धांत कई सेटों पर भी लागू किया जा सकता है।
उदाहरण
मान लीजिए कि एक विश्वविद्यालय 3 प्रकार के पाठ्यक्रम प्रदान करता है: विज्ञान (60 छात्र), गणित (50 छात्र), और दोनों (15 छात्र)। विज्ञान या गणित कक्षाओं में दाखिला लेने वाले कुल छात्रों की संख्या इस प्रकार है:
|विज्ञान ∪ गणित| = |विज्ञान| + |गणित| - |विज्ञान ∩ गणित|
= 60 + 50 - 15 = 95
दृष्टांत उदाहरण
उत्पादक फलन
उत्पादक फलन एक शक्तिशाली उपकरण है जो संयोज्य में अनुक्रमों के साथ काम करने के लिए प्रयोग किया जाता है। वे संयोज्य समस्याओं को अलजेब्राई समस्याओं में परिवर्तित कर देते हैं और पैटर्नों को पहचानने और बंद सूत्रों को खोजने के लिए इसे आसान बनाते हैं। अनुक्रम (an) के लिए उत्पादक फलन निम्नलिखित रूप में प्रदर्शित किया जाता है:
सूत्र
G(x) = a0 + a1x + a2x² + a3x³ + ...
उदाहरण
संख्या के अनुक्रम का विचार करें जो n तत्वों के सेट के उपसमूह की संख्या को इंगित करता है:
उत्पादक फलन है:
G(x) = (1 + x)^n
कम्प्यूटेशनल संयोज्य के अनुप्रयोग
गणनात्मक संयोज्य का अनुप्रयोग कई क्षेत्रों में होता है जैसे कि कम्प्यूटर विज्ञान (अल्गोरिदमों के विश्लेषण के लिए), गणित (विशेष रूप से संभावना सिद्धांत और ग्राफ सिद्धांत) और सांख्यिकी। विभिन्न सेटों और संरचनाओं के विन्यास और व्यवस्था को समझने से, गणनात्मक संयोज्य जटिल गिनने की समस्याओं को प्रभावी ढंग से हल करने में मदद करता है।
कम्प्यूटर विज्ञान में उदाहरण
कम्प्यूटर विज्ञान में, एल्गोरिदम की जटिलता के विश्लेषण में अक्सर संयोज्यता पर निर्भर किया जाता है। उदाहरण के लिए, सूत्रबद्ध करने वाले एल्गोरिदम संयोज्यता विश्लेषण से काफी लाभ उठा सकते हैं, ताकि सर्वोत्तम, औसत और सबसे खराब स्थितियों का निर्धारण किया जा सके।
संभावना में उदाहरण
संभावना सिद्धांत में, क्रमचय और संयोजन की अवधारणाओं का उपयोग विभिन्न घटनाओं के होने की संभावना की गणना करने के लिए संरचित नमूना स्थान में किया जाता है।
इन मूल विषयों और उनके दृश्यावलोकन को समझकर, आपने कम्प्यूटेशनल संयोज्य के क्षेत्र में एक मूल्यवान कदम उठाया है। यह क्षेत्र दोनों से सैद्धांतिक और अनुप्रयुक्त गणित की गहरी समझ के लिए कई द्वार खोलता है।